Think about how you use your car most days. SUVs shine when your routine includes hauling strollers, pets, sports gear, or a week’s worth of groceries. The bigger cargo area and split-fold seats make odd-shaped items simple to load. The higher roofline is also a plus when buckling kids into car seats. Many SUVs offer sliding second rows, underfloor storage, and a wide tailgate opening—little touches that add up when you’re juggling bags and keys in a parking lot.
On the move, sedans typically have the edge in agility. Their lower center of gravity helps them corner flatter and track straighter, which can make long drives less fatiguing and twisty roads more fun. They’re often lighter, so the same engine can feel livelier and more responsive. Braking and acceleration can be more predictable, too, because there’s less mass to manage. If you enjoy the feel of the road and value a quieter cabin, a sedan has a built-in advantage.
When you are moving a sofa, a treadmill, or a stack of moving boxes, hyperlocal classifieds are the most practical. OfferUp (in North America), OLX (in many regions), and Gumtree (popular in the UK and AU) keep things simple: list fast, chat, set a pickup. You will find an active base for tools, DIY materials, garden equipment, and even gig-style services like delivery or minor repairs. Listings can rank quickly, and same-day pickups are common if your price is on point.

Carousell feels like a targeted marketplace. Categories are clear, search is front and center, and filters actually matter. You can narrow by brand, condition, price, and location, then skim a grid of photos that all follow the same listing template. If you are hunting a specific model, a certain colorway, or a part number, Carousell is the efficient path. Saved searches and notifications help you pounce when a new listing drops.
